EMPOWERING WOMEN FOR INCLUSIVE ECONOMIC GROWTH IN INDIA: ADDRESSING BARRIERS TO GENDER EQUITY

This research paper explores the barriers that hinder women’s full participation in India’s economy and examines how addressing these barriers can contribute to inclusive economic growth. Gender inequality remains a significant challenge in India, where women face various socio-cultural, educational, economic, and legal barriers that limit their access to economic opportunities. Despite efforts by the Indian government and non-governmental organizations to promote women’s empowerment, these barriers continue to impede their active participation in the workforce, entrepreneurship, and decision-making processes. This study synthesizes findings from a wide range of secondary data, including academic articles, government reports, policy documents, and publications by international organizations, to understand the key obstacles to women’s economic empowerment in India.
